Westminster's cold winters and road salt lead to frequent brake corrosion and suspension component wear on Nissans. Additionally, CVT (Continuously Variable Transmission) service is a common need for models like the Altima and Rogue, as proactive maintenance is key to longevity. Battery failures during winter are also prevalent, so regular testing is advised.

Seek service immediately if you notice hesitation, jerking, or whining noises, as CVT issues can worsen quickly. Many independent shops in the North Central MA area are now highly skilled with Nissan CVT servicing and fluid changes, often at a lower cost than dealerships, making them a viable option for this critical repair.
Yes, before winter, have your battery, brakes, and tire tread depth checked, as Westminster's hills and snow are demanding. In spring, a thorough undercarriage wash to remove road salt and a check for pothole-related suspension or alignment damage is crucial for long-term health.
Prices vary, but for a standard Nissan oil change, expect $45-$75 at local independent shops. A full brake job (pads and rotors) typically ranges from $300-$600 per axle, depending on the model. Always get a written estimate upfront, as labor rates in the greater Fitchburg area can differ between shops.
